What Is a Dehumidifier and How Does It Function for Homes in Singapore?
A dehumidifier is an electrical device that reduces humidity levels in the air, improving indoor air quality. It extracts moisture from the air, making living environments more comfortable.
The definition comes from the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A), which states that dehumidifiers help control humidity, preventing mold and dust mites, thus promoting a healthy atmosphere in homes.
A dehumidifier functions by using a fan to draw warm air into the unit. The air passes over refrigerated coils, causing moisture to condense. The collected water drips into a tank or drains away, and then the drier air is released back into the room.
The American Society of Heating, Refrigerating, and Air-Conditioning Engineers (ASHRAE) describes dehumidifiers as essential for managing indoor humidity levels, which can affect comfort and health.
Common causes for high humidity include high outdoor humidity, poor ventilation, and water leaks. These conditions are typical in Singapore due to its tropical climate, where humidity often exceeds 80%.

What Features Are Essential in the Best Dehumidifier for Humidity Control in Singapore?
The best dehumidifier for humidity control in Singapore should have high moisture extraction capacity, energy efficiency, and a user-friendly design.

High Moisture Extraction Capacity:
High moisture extraction capacity in a dehumidifier refers to its ability to remove a significant amount of moisture from the air. Continuous Drainage Option:
A continuous drainage option allows a dehumidifier to empty its reservoir automatically through a hose connected to a drain. This is especially useful in high humidity areas like Singapore, where frequent emptying of the tank can be inconvenient. Built-in Humidity Control:
Built-in humidity control systems enable users to set desired humidity levels, allowing automatic adjustments. This smart feature prevents over-dehumidification, effectively maintaining indoor environments.
